When you're looking to compare airline credit cards, I'm going to give you a simple checklist that's going to work for you. What you're going to find is that if you follow these questions, it's going to help you choose a better card that's going to work for you.
Are you loyal? Do you only fly one airline, such as Delta, Jet Blue, etc? If you only fly an airline like this, you're probably going to look into the airline based card. If you don't fly a loyal airline and you don't care, then I would recommend you look into a travel rewards card.
Do you want more than airlines? Many travel based cards today will give you more than just airline points. Do you want more than just airline rewards? Keep in mind that when you stretch out your rewards, you're going to get less in terms of points, and cash back.
Some airlines will give you tons of miles for every dollar that you spend with them, while others will make you wait a while to redeem your points. For example, let's say that you sign up for a loyal airline card. You will find that many will give you 3-6 miles per dollar spent with them, while another travel card may only give you 2 points for that same purchase. This is why you want to research the rewards system.
Let's now take a look at the difference between being loyal and getting a travel card...
Points - When you're loyal, you're going to get more points, when you spend with that airline. This will get you to an airline ticket a little faster.
Benefits - Airlines love when you're loyal. They may reward you with upgrades and more.
Discounts - Places like Jet Blue and more will allow you to get discounts with their partners. You can get discounts with car rental companies, and more.
